Football Recap: Loyola Cubs vs. Sierra Canyon Trailblazers
Loyola extended their losing streak to three on Friday, dropping them down to 4-6. They were beaten by the Sierra Canyon Trailblazers 52-3. The Cubs were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 42-0.
JC Rising threw for 27 yards while completing 85.7% of his passes. On the ground, Kane Casani rushed for 38 yards.
As for Sierra Canyon, the win keeps them at an undefeated 10-0. Those victories came thanks in part to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 4.3 points on average this season.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Sierra Canyon to victory, but perhaps none more so than De'Markus Barnes, who rushed for 77 yards and a pair of scores on only six carries, and also picked up 31 receiving yards. Another signal caller making a difference was Laird Finkel, who threw for 194 yards and three TDs.
